On November 10, 1975, the UN General Assembly adopted Resolution 3379,
declaring that “Zionism is a form of racism and racial discrimination.”
In 1991, Israel demanded repeal of 3379 as a condition for attending the Madrid
Peace Conference, and George H.W. Bush’s administration leaned hard on
governments across the world to make it happen. The revocation was a product of
raw power, not a moral epiphany.
In 1975, the UN General Assembly got it right. Zionism is racism.

A “Jewish State” With Unequal Rights
The 1948 Declaration of the Establishment of the State of Israel proclaims “the
establishment of a Jewish state in Eretz‑Israel, to be known as the State of
Israel.”
It then promises that this state “will ensure complete equality of social and
political rights to all its inhabitants irrespective of religion, race or sex;
it will guarantee freedom of religion, conscience, language, education and
culture.”
Those lofty words were undercut almost immediately. Israel ethnically cleansed
Palestine, imposed military rule on Palestinian citizens inside the Green Line
for nearly two decades, seized vast tracts of Palestinian land under “absentee”
laws, blocked refugees from ever returning, and structured immigration and
nationality law to massively privilege Jews while treating Palestinians as a
demographic problem to be contained, all in an effort to maximize the size and
Jewish purity of the “Jewish state.”
The contradiction is baked in: a “Jewish state” on a land that was
overwhelmingly non‑Jewish can’t deliver real equality without giving up the
project’s core.
